vim.api.nvim_get_option
replace use nvim_get_option_value
vim.lsp.get_active_clients
replace use get_clients
vim.lsp.util.trim_empty_lines
replace use vim.split
(At present, it seems that it is not possible to achieve the effect of only clearing the first and last blank lines through vim split.)This issue list some feature should be added or enhanced.
